Factors Affecting Your Bathroom Remodel Budget
- Size of the bathroom: A powder room remodel is going to be significantly cheaper than a master bathroom with a jacuzzi and steam shower.
- Scope of the project: Are you just replacing fixtures or gutting the whole thing?
- Materials: Marble, granite, and high-end fixtures will obviously cost more than basic tiles and chrome.
- Labor costs: LA is not exactly known for its cheap labor. Expect to pay a premium for skilled tradespeople.
- Unexpected surprises: You know what they say about old houses - they're full of surprises. You might find issues with plumbing or electrical that weren't apparent at first.

How to Maximize Your Bathroom Remodel Budget
- Prioritize: Decide what's most important to you. Do you need a new shower or a bigger vanity?
- DIY: If you're handy, you can save money by doing some of the work yourself.
- Shop around: Get quotes from multiple contractors and compare prices.
- Consider used or salvaged materials: You can find great deals on high-end fixtures and tiles.
- Be realistic: Don't try to do too much on a limited budget.
